Trøndelag, NorwayThe Archbishop's Palace Museum in Trondheim is a must-see for any visitor to the city. Located in the heart of the city, the museum is housed in the former residence of the Archbishop of Nidaros. The museum offers a unique insight into the history of Trondheim, from its Viking origins to the present day. Visitors can explore the palace's beautiful architecture, learn about the city's religious and cultural heritage, and admire the impressive collection of art and artifacts. The museum also offers guided tours, which provide a fascinating insight into the history of the city and its people.
